PANO – The Thanh Hoa Provincial People’s Committee, in association with central relevant ministries, plans to upgrade the first stage of the Sao Vang Airport for civil aviation at the end of this year.
Accordingly, the province helps Vietnam Airlines train local workforces, provide accommodation for passengers in transit, and advertise the airline, to name a few.
Thanh Hoa also assigned the Provincial Department of Transport to finishing a road project to link Highway 47 with the Sao Vang Airport at a cost of VND 120 billion, draw up a master plan to extend the airport for civil aviation, erect landmarks for land clearance, and conduct compensation for local residents.
The Sao Vang Airport is an airbase located in Sao Vang Town, Tho Xuan District, 45km west of Thanh Hoa City. In May, 2012, as approved by PM Nguyen Tan Dung, the Sao Vang Airbase could be used as a civilian airport. Accordingly, the Government instructed the Ministry of Transport to work with the Defence Ministry, Thanh Hoa Province and other units to upgrade the Sao Vang into a military and civilian airport.
Once operational, the airport will make contributions to developing socio-economy in Thanh Hoa and regional localities as well as meet local people’s and tourists’ air travel.
